Job Description

The Network Security Administrator is a high-impact technical role that plays an integral part in the development, implementation, remediation, and compliance of network security across the enterprise. This position works directly within the core Information Security team and reports to the Network Security Specialist. This position’s primary responsibility is involved directly in supporting the planning, engineering, deployment, maintenance, and continual improvement of enterprise security and network control defenses and related management tools.

** Operational Oversight **

- Assist with configuration, maintenance, upgrades, troubleshooting and monitoring of both cloud and on-premise security infrastructure such as firewalls and VPN. Perform systems administration support activities for various network and cloud security systems as needed.
- Create, update and facilitate network change requests, service requests, or triage of problems within the environment.
- Develop actionable reports using available network security tools.
- Improve and work on existing logging strategy for collecting and analyzing logs including SIEM integration, correlation, and alerting.

** Project Assistance **

- Execute projects on enterprise security and network management with direction from the Network Security Specialist.
- Where needed, work alongside team members to assist with the work of the full enterprise system lifecycle: system design, deployment, patching, securing, improvement, and decommission.

** Incident Response **

- Assist with the implementation of technologies to secure critical University resources against intrusions and attacks.
- Implement systems and software to detect intrusion attempts and anomalies, malware, phishing, and all other related security incidents.
- Participate with UNIT’s incident response team and Managed Detection & Response program.

** Research, Development, & Automation **
- Develop network infrastructure integration to support procedures and processes within the department.
- Create relevant departmental and functional documentation.
